Perth-based energy giant SSE is to cut its standard gas tariff for domestic customers by 5.3 per cent. New research carried out by the Bank of Scotland has revealed that a third of small firms fear the burden of late payments will get worse over the next six months. New legislation to introduce a supplement on purchases of additional residential properties has been published by the Scottish Parliament today. The number of Scots going bust during 2015 fell by nearly a quarter compared with 2014, according to analysis of the latest Accountant in Bankruptcy figures by Glasgow-based personal debt advisors Carrington Dean. one the UK's largest providers of the full range of personal debt solutions.
